大数据已成为当今社会的重要资源。如何从海量数据中挖掘有价值的信息,成为学术界和产业界共同关注的问题。主成分分析(PCA)作为一种有效的降维方法,在大数据时代发挥着越来越重要的作用。本文将从主成分分析的基本原理、应用领域、优势与挑战等方面进行探讨,以期为大数据时代的应用提供有益的参考。
一、主成分分析的基本原理

主成分分析是一种统计方法,旨在通过线性变换将原始数据转换成一组新的变量,这组新变量能够最大限度地保留原始数据的方差。具体来说,主成分分析包括以下步骤:
1. 数据标准化:将原始数据转化为均值为0、标准差为1的标准化数据。
2. 计算协方差矩阵:计算标准化数据之间的协方差矩阵。
3. 求解特征值和特征向量:求解协方差矩阵的特征值和特征向量。
4. 选择主成分:根据特征值的大小,选择前k个特征向量作为主成分。
5. 构建主成分得分:将原始数据投影到主成分空间,得到主成分得分。
二、主成分分析的应用领域
1. 金融领域:主成分分析在金融领域广泛应用于风险控制、投资组合优化、信用评分等方面。例如,通过主成分分析对股票市场进行降维,有助于投资者发现市场中的潜在规律。
2. 生物学领域:在生物学研究中,主成分分析可以用于基因表达数据的降维,从而揭示基因与疾病之间的关联。
3. 互联网领域:主成分分析在互联网领域应用于用户画像、推荐系统、广告投放等方面。例如,通过主成分分析对用户行为数据进行降维,有助于提高推荐系统的准确性和用户体验。
4. 社会科学领域:主成分分析在社会科学领域应用于市场调查、消费者行为分析、政策评估等方面。例如,通过主成分分析对消费者满意度进行调查,有助于企业了解市场需求。
三、主成分分析的优势与挑战
1. 优势:
(1)降维:主成分分析可以将高维数据降维,降低计算复杂度,提高算法效率。
(2)特征提取:主成分分析可以提取数据中的关键特征,有助于揭示数据中的潜在规律。
(3)可视化:主成分分析可以将高维数据可视化,便于分析人员直观地理解数据。
2. 挑战:
(1)主成分数量选择:主成分分析中,如何选择合适的主成分数量是一个难题。
(2)数据预处理:主成分分析对数据质量要求较高,数据预处理不当会影响分析结果。
(3)噪声处理:在实际应用中,数据往往存在噪声,如何有效处理噪声是一个挑战。
四、展望
随着大数据时代的到来,主成分分析在各个领域的应用将越来越广泛。未来,主成分分析的发展趋势主要包括:
1. 深度学习与主成分分析的结合:将主成分分析与深度学习相结合,实现更有效的特征提取和降维。
2. 主成分分析在复杂网络中的应用:主成分分析可以应用于复杂网络分析,揭示网络中的潜在规律。
3. 主成分分析在多模态数据中的应用:主成分分析可以应用于多模态数据,实现跨模态信息融合。
主成分分析在大数据时代具有广泛的应用前景。通过不断优化算法、拓展应用领域,主成分分析将为大数据时代的科学研究、产业发展提供有力支持。
参考文献:
[1] Jolliffe, I. T. (2002). Principal Component Analysis (2nd ed.). New York: Springer.
[2] Abdi, H., & Williams, L. J. (2010). Principal component analysis. Wiley Interdisciplinary Reviews: Computational Statistics, 2(4), 433-459.
[3] Hastie, T., Tibshirani, R., & Friedman, J. (2009). The Elements of Statistical Learning. New York: Springer.








